Well, let's judge it based on its current price, around 540 without VAT, 400 and something small.
1. Screen:
+ Excellent, bright, fast response.
- The automatic adjustment is a bit annoying during the day under the sun, but otherwise, it's very pleasant.
2. Usage:
+ The phone is unbelievably fast, the 16GB version helps, and with the Snapdragon, it takes off; in general, it's harder to put it down than to pick it up. Especially if you're playing games.
- Nada, nothing.
3. Camera:
+ I uploaded a night shot from the dark to give you an idea. Personally, it covers me completely. The video is flawless.
- Maybe during the day the colors are dull, but with a little calibration, it fixes the issue; now, for zoom and such, I don't particularly care, but I understand that those who enjoy it might not be completely satisfied.
4. Battery:
+ Satisfactory for a day of heavy use, charges in record time (yes, the 20' is not a lie). One of its strong points.
- It doesn't have wireless charging, but with such speed, I don't know what the usefulness of that is.
5. Speakers/microphone:
+ Much better than expected for both, very loud and clear sound.
- None.
6. Operating System:
+ The Oxygen OS runs smoothly, definitely looks better than the one on the 9, which started well but literally broke balls with the updates as it fixed one thing and broke another.
- Heavy program, risky updates.
7. Build Quality:
+ Feels sturdy in hand, not fake.
- Plastic on the back, damn it.
8. Price-to-Quality Ratio:
+ Compared to the market, it operates within very good parameters. It's not a 700+ euro phone, let's forget that. At any price below 550, it’s worth it given today's data. For a used one, not more than 400; personally, I would look at the 8 Pro.
- Rare and therefore expensive accessories.
9. Conclusion:
+ Recommended for everyone (professionals, gamers, etc.), except for those who prioritize the camera.
- With better waterproofing, camera, and plastics, it would be excellent; somehow, though, a good ship has to stand out from the flagship.
